Investors looking to earnings to lift the downbeat mood have yet to find relief, despite strong financial reports.

US stocks ended Friday's trading session in the red, as the benchmark 10-year Treasury yields hovered just below 5% in the wake of“The underlying message is 'don’t be looking for a bailout from the Fed anytime soon,'” Greg Whiteley, a portfolio manager at DoubleLine, told Reuters. "That gives people the go-ahead to take rates above 5%.”

How the Israel-Hamas conflict unfolds will also be top of mind for policymakers and investors. Market watchers will also continue tracking the surge in bond yields as they hover just under 5%.Fed Chair Jerome Powell said in a speech Thursday that the central bank is monitoring the developments for economic implications."Geopolitical tensions are highly elevated and pose important risks to global economic activity," he said.

The turmoil could continue to push oil prices higher, injecting even more volatility into an energy market that has been at the forefront of the debate surrounding inflation. Higher prices would further complicate the Fed's mission to bring down inflation. And similar to the Russian invasion of Ukraine, dealing with the potential of a Middle East energy shock would fall outside of the control of the central bank, even as the Fed would have to contend with the fallout.
